unstabile
Unstabile is a form that may appear in Italian-language texts, but it is not the standard adjective for not being stable. The normative Italian word is instabile, derived from stabile with the negating prefix in- to mean not stable or unsteady. In standard usage, instabile is the correct form in both speaking and writing.
